What is a production operations manager?

Production Operations Managers are professionals responsible for overseeing the daily operations of manufacturing or production facilities. They ensure that production processes run smoothly, efficiently, and safely while meeting quality standards and deadlines. Their duties often include managing staff, coordinating schedules, implementing process improvements, and monitoring inventory and equipment. They also play a key role in problem-solving and liaising between different departments to optimize productivity. Strong leadership, organizational, and communication skills are essential for success in this role.

What is the difference between Production Operations Manager vs Production Supervisor?

AspectProduction Operations ManagerProduction Supervisor
ResponsibilitiesOversees entire production processes, manages teams, implements strategies, and ensures efficiencyDirectly supervises production staff, monitors daily operations, and enforces safety and quality standards
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ree in manufacturing, engineering, or related field; experience in production managementHigh school diploma or equivalent; experience in manufacturing or production roles
Work EnvironmentOffice and plant floor, strategic planning, team managementPrimarily on the production floor, overseeing daily operations
Industry UsageCommon in manufacturing, industrial, and production companiesFound in similar industries, often reporting to the Operations Manager

The Production Operations Manager focuses on strategic oversight and managing multiple teams, while the Production Supervisor handles daily supervision of production staff. Both roles are essential in manufacturing environments but differ in scope and responsibilities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a production operations manager?

To thrive as a Production Operations Manager, you need a solid background in manufacturing processes, operations management, and a relevant degree such as industrial engineering or business. Familiarity with ERP systems, lean manufacturing methodologies, and quality control certifications like Six Sigma are typically required. Strong leadership,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ication skills help drive team performance and process improvements. These skills and qualities are vital for optimizing productivity, ensuring safety, and meeting organizational goals within dynamic production environments.

Job description

ABOUT THE TEAM

The Maritime Manufacturing Technology team is responsible for rapidly developing and implementing manufacturing technologies and processes for cutting-edge defense hardware, including deployable static and moving surface, undersea and sea to air vehicles and scaling these products in our new manufacturing facilities.

ABOUT THE JOB

We are seeking a highly experienced and hands-on Production Operations Manager to lead the stand-up and ongoing operations of our advanced manufacturing facility in Santa Ana, CA. This is a foundational role where you will build and manage the entire production system, from team formation to day-to-day execution, ensuring the rapid and high-quality delivery of our groundbreaking maritime products. You will oversee a diverse range of processes including CNC machining, waterjet/plasma/oxy-fuel cutting, plate rolling, welding, systems integration, kitting, and general fabrication. This role is instrumental in translating cutting-edge R&D into scalable, high-volume production.

WHAT YOU'LL DO
  • Build & Lead High-Performing Teams: Recruit, hire, train, and manage a full operations team, including Machinists, Welders, Fabricators, Machine Operators, and manufacturing kitting personnel. Establish team leads and foster a culture of safety, excellence, and continuous improvement.
  • Establish Production Systems: Architect and implement all critical manufacturing infrastructure, including tool rooms, work cells, material flow, and comprehensive shipping & receiving management.
  • Develop & Optimize Processes: Design, document, and implement robust manufacturing processes and procedures from the ground up, ensuring efficiency, first-time quality, and scalability.
  • Oversee Daily Operations: Manage day-to-day production activities across diverse manufacturing disciplines, ensuring production schedules are met, quality standards are upheld, and resources are optimized.
  • Drive Continuous Improvement: Implement and champion continuous improvement methodologies (e.g., Lean Manufacturing, Six Sigma) to enhance operational efficiency, reduce waste, and improve product quality and delivery.
  • Bridge R&D to Production: Facilitate the seamless transition of new products and technologies from research and development into full-scale, repeatable production.
  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ner closely with Engineering, R&D, Supply Chain, Quality Assurance, and Program Management teams to ensure alignment, resolve issues, and optimize the overall product lifecycle.
  • Strategic Planning: Contribute to strategic planning for capacity, equipment, and technology roadmaps to support future growth and product development.
RE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S
  • 10-15+ years of progressive experience in a manufacturing environment.
  • 5+ years in a leadership, management, or supervisor role overseeing diverse production teams.
  • Proven experience establishing and standing up manufacturing facilities or significant production lines.
  • Demonstrated experience managing complex manufacturing processes including CNC machining, cutting (waterjets, plasma, oxy-fuel), metal forming (rolling), welding, systems integration, and general fabrication.
  • Strong understanding and practical experience with ERP, MES, and PLM systems.
  • Experience in transitioning products from R&D to full-scale production.
  • A proactive, hands-on leadership style, capable of leading teammates on the floor while also driving strategic execution.
  • Ability to manage diverse teams in a fast-paced, high-growth environment.
  • Exceptional problem-solving, organizational, and communication skills.
  • Eligible to obtain and maintain an active U.S. Secret security clearance.
  • Must be a U.S. Person due to required access to U.S. export controlled information or facilities.
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S
  • Bachelor's degree in Manufacturing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Industrial Engineering, Operations Management, or a related field.
  • Certifications in Lean Manufacturing, Six Sigma, or other recognized continuous improvement methodologies.
  • Experience with advanced or exotic materials common in defense or aerospace (e.g., Inconel, Monel, Titanium, HY-80).
  • Prior experience in the defense or aerospace industry, particularly with maritime systems.

About Anduril Industries

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

Anduril Industries is a trailblazer in the technology industry based in Costa Mesa, CA, US. Founded in 2017 by Palmer Luckey, the creator of Oculus VR, the company focuses on developing innovative technology to equip and empower those in the defense sector. Its primary products include cutting-edge autonomous systems and AI software that assist in combating threats to national and global security. The mission of Anduril Industries is to integrate technology and defense by building transformative, scalable solutions that ensure a safer world.
